Although this CAA mining vessel was refitted as an ordnance transport, damage sustained during the [[Battle of Kholo]] has condemned it to an inescapable slide down the gravity well of a gas giant. ===Center Room=== | |||
There are numerous entrances to the center room, or the "Armory", that help prevent camping. The center room consists of three levels. In the middle of the room, a raised platform provides a height advantage over the rest of the center. | |||
There are two access doors that are level with the platform, with a gap between the doors and platform. The lower level features a dual set of [[grav lift]]s which are directly across from one another, that allows players to reach the second level away from the center. The large amount of cover in the center near the entrances allow players to kill exposed enemies standing in the room. | |||

===Outside routes and hallways=== | |||
There are several hallways and routes around the map, with tight corridors and corners. The lower-leveled hallway connects to the base and will lead to a [[man cannon]], allowing the player to quickly reach opposing bases and objectives. The lower hallway also features a stairway, in the middle of the hallway, that will take the player to the lower level in the center room on the map. Railings located on the outside areas of the map help prevent the player from falling to their death. A [[SRS99-S5 AM sniper rifle|sniper rifle]] spawns on each corner adjacent to either team's spawns. The lower region of Adrift features two [[grav lift]]s, four stairwells, and multiple crates which can be used to jump up to the next level of the map. The grav lifts lead to the nearby hallway of either player base, depending on which lift is taken by the player. The hallway by the grav lifts connects a platform that holds a single man cannon, capable of taking the player to the base or objective. The spawning bases on the map are covered in platforms and crates. Adrift underwent a slight visual overhaul for the retail build, following the E3 2012 build. This change included a shift in lighting, brightening the outside areas of the map, while darkening the interior of the ship. | |||
